数据加密与解密技术-第3篇_第1页
数据加密与解密技术-第3篇_第2页
数据加密与解密技术-第3篇_第3页
数据加密与解密技术-第3篇_第4页
数据加密与解密技术-第3篇_第5页
已阅读5页,还剩24页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来数据加密与解密技术数据加密的基本概念常见的加密算法介绍对称加密与非对称加密数据加密的应用场景数据解密的基本原理解密算法与密钥的管理数据加密的安全性问题未来加密技术的发展趋势ContentsPage目录页数据加密的基本概念数据加密与解密技术数据加密的基本概念数据加密的基本概念1.数据加密的定义:数据加密是一种保护信息安全的技术,通过将数据转换为一种难以理解的格式,确保只有授权人员可以访问和理解。2.加密的重要性:随着网络攻击和数据泄露事件的增加,加密成为保护敏感数据和隐私的必要手段。3.数据加密的基本原理:数据加密基于复杂的数学算法,通过密钥对数据进行转换,使得未授权人员无法解密和理解数据内容。数据加密的类型1.对称加密:使用相同的密钥进行加密和解密,如AES、DES等算法。2.非对称加密:使用公钥和私钥进行加密和解密,如RSA、DSA等算法。3.混合加密:结合对称加密和非对称加密的优势,提高加密效率和安全性。数据加密的基本概念数据加密的应用场景1.网络传输:保护数据在传输过程中的安全,防止数据被截获和篡改。2.数据存储:保护存储在服务器或存储设备上的数据,防止数据泄露和非法访问。3.移动支付:保护用户的支付信息和交易数据,确保交易的安全性和可靠性。数据加密的发展趋势1.加密算法的不断升级和优化:随着计算能力的提升和密码学的进步,加密算法不断升级,提高加密效率和安全性。2.云加密技术的发展:云加密技术为数据存储和传输提供了更强大的保护,提高了数据的安全性和隐私性。3.量子加密技术的应用:量子加密技术利用量子力学的原理进行加密,提供了更高的安全性和防破解能力。常见的加密算法介绍数据加密与解密技术常见的加密算法介绍对称加密算法1.对称加密算法使用相同的密钥进行加密和解密,常见的算法包括AES,DES和3DES等。2.该算法具有较高的加密速度和效率,适用于大量数据的加密处理。3.密钥的管理和分发是需要重点考虑的问题,以确保安全性。非对称加密算法1.非对称加密算法使用公钥和私钥进行加密和解密,常见的算法包括RSA和椭圆曲线等。2.公钥用于加密,私钥用于解密,保证了信息的安全性。3.非对称加密算法在密钥管理和分发上具有较高的灵活性。常见的加密算法介绍1.哈希算法将任意长度的数据映射为固定长度的哈希值,常见的算法包括MD5和SHA等。2.哈希值具有不可逆性,可用于数据完整性验证和密码存储等应用场景。3.在密码学中,哈希函数的安全性是非常重要的,需要防范碰撞和预图像攻击等威胁。数据加密标准(DES)1.DES是一种对称加密算法,采用64位分组进行加密和解密。2.DES的密钥长度为56位,相对较短,存在被暴力破解的风险。3.DES已经被认为是不安全的,逐渐被更安全的算法(如AES)所取代。哈希算法常见的加密算法介绍高级加密标准(AES)1.AES是一种对称加密算法,采用128位、192位或256位的分组进行加密和解密。2.AES具有较高的安全性和效率,成为当前最广泛使用的加密算法之一。3.在不同应用场景下,需要根据具体需求选择适合的AES加密模式。RSA算法1.RSA是一种非对称加密算法,利用公钥和私钥进行加密和解密。2.RSA算法的安全性基于大数分解的难度,具有较高的安全性。3.RSA算法的计算复杂度和密钥长度相关,需要权衡安全性和效率。对称加密与非对称加密数据加密与解密技术对称加密与非对称加密对称加密1.定义:对称加密是指加密和解密使用相同密钥的加密算法。2.常见算法:常见的对称加密算法包括AES、DES和3DES等。3.安全性:对称加密的安全性取决于密钥的保密程度,一旦密钥泄露,数据的安全性将受到威胁。对称加密是一种常用的加密方式,其加密和解密速度较快,适用于大量数据的加密。但是,由于密钥需要保密,因此在密钥管理和分发方面存在一定的难度和风险。非对称加密1.定义:非对称加密是指使用公钥和私钥进行加密和解密的加密算法。2.常见算法:常见的非对称加密算法包括RSA、DSA和ECDSA等。3.安全性:非对称加密的安全性取决于公钥和私钥的保密程度,其中公钥可以公开,私钥需要保密。非对称加密具有较好的安全性,因为在加密和解密过程中使用了不同的密钥,即使公钥被泄露,也不会影响数据的安全性。同时,非对称加密还可以实现数字签名和数字证书等功能,广泛应用于网络安全和身份验证等领域。但是,非对称加密的加密和解密速度相对较慢,适用于小数据量的加密和解密。以上是对称加密和非对称加密的两个主题,包括了定义、常见算法和安全性等方面的。数据加密的应用场景数据加密与解密技术数据加密的应用场景云计算安全1.随着云计算的广泛应用,数据加密在保护云数据安全方面起着至关重要的作用。关键数据在传输和存储过程中需进行加密,以防止数据泄露和非法访问。2.采用强大的加密算法和密钥管理策略,确保云环境下的数据安全性和隐私性。3.云服务商需提供透明的加密解密机制,以增强用户对数据安全的信心。金融交易安全1.金融交易涉及大量敏感数据,数据加密成为保障交易安全的关键手段。2.应用层和数据层均需加密,以防止内部和外部的攻击,确保交易过程的保密性和完整性。3.随着移动支付的普及,手机端的数据加密技术也尤为重要,保障用户隐私和财产安全。数据加密的应用场景医疗数据隐私保护1.医疗数据具有高度隐私性,加密技术对于保护患者信息至关重要。2.电子病历、诊断报告等核心数据需进行加密存储,防止数据外泄和非法访问。3.医疗设备与系统间的数据传输也需加密,确保医疗过程的安全性。物联网设备安全1.物联网设备数量庞大,数据安全问题日益突出,数据加密成为保障设备安全的关键手段。2.设备间的数据传输需加密,防止数据被截获和篡改,确保设备的正常运行和数据安全。3.物联网设备的固件和软件更新也需加密,以防止恶意攻击和非法操作。数据加密的应用场景大数据分析与安全1.大数据分析涉及海量数据,数据加密对于保护数据安全和分析结果的可靠性至关重要。2.在数据存储、传输和处理过程中应用加密技术,确保大数据系统的安全性。3.加强密钥管理和访问控制,防止数据泄露和非法访问,保障大数据分析的准确性和可信度。移动应用数据安全1.移动应用广泛使用,用户数据安全面临挑战,数据加密成为保障应用安全的重要手段。2.对应用内的敏感数据进行加密存储,防止数据泄露和非法访问。3.加强应用内支付安全,采用安全的加密传输协议,保障用户财产安全。数据解密的基本原理数据加密与解密技术数据解密的基本原理对称加密算法的解密原理1.对称加密算法使用相同的密钥进行加密和解密。2.解密过程是将密文数据按照加密算法的逆运算过程还原成明文数据。3.常见的对称加密算法包括AES、DES等。对称加密算法是一种常用的数据加密方式,它的加密和解密原理是使用相同的密钥对数据进行加密和解密。解密过程是通过逆运算将密文数据还原成明文数据,因此,必须要有正确的密钥才能完成解密过程。对称加密算法的优点是加密和解密速度快,效率高,但是密钥管理比较困难,容易受到暴力破解等攻击。非对称加密算法的解密原理1.非对称加密算法使用公钥和私钥进行加密和解密。2.解密过程是使用私钥对密文数据进行解密。3.常见的非对称加密算法包括RSA、DSA等。非对称加密算法是一种更加安全的数据加密方式,它的加密和解密原理是使用公钥和私钥进行加密和解密。解密过程是使用私钥对密文数据进行解密,因此只有拥有正确私钥的用户才能完成解密过程。非对称加密算法的优点是安全性更高,密钥管理更加方便,但是加密和解密速度比较慢,效率较低。数据解密的基本原理数据解密的密钥管理1.密钥管理是数据解密的重要环节,必须保证密钥的安全性。2.密钥管理包括密钥的生成、存储、传输和使用等方面。3.常见的密钥管理方式包括硬件加密、密钥分发中心等。数据解密的密钥管理是数据解密的重要环节,必须保证密钥的安全性。密钥管理包括密钥的生成、存储、传输和使用等方面,必须采取严格的措施确保密钥不被泄露或盗用。常见的密钥管理方式包括硬件加密、密钥分发中心等,这些方式都可以有效地保护密钥的安全性。数据解密的攻击与防御1.数据解密容易受到各种攻击,如暴力破解、中间人攻击等。2.防御措施包括加强密钥管理、使用强密码策略、定期更换密钥等。3.数据解密的安全性需要不断监测和更新。数据解密容易受到各种攻击,如暴力破解、中间人攻击等,因此必须加强防御措施。防御措施包括加强密钥管理、使用强密码策略、定期更换密钥等,这些措施都可以有效地提高数据解密的安全性。此外,还需要不断监测和更新加密算法和密钥,以应对新的攻击方式和漏洞。解密算法与密钥的管理数据加密与解密技术解密算法与密钥的管理1.对称解密算法:使用相同的密钥进行加密和解密,如AES算法,在于密钥的安全性和保密性。2.非对称解密算法:使用公钥和私钥进行加密和解密,如RSA算法,在于公钥和私钥的生成和管理。密钥管理的重要性和原则1.密钥管理的重要性:保护密钥的安全性和保密性,确保数据的机密性和完整性。2.密钥管理的原则:遵循最小权限原则和密钥生命周期管理,确保密钥的安全可控。解密算法的种类和特点解密算法与密钥的管理1.密钥生成技术:使用高强度的随机数生成器生成密钥,确保密钥的随机性和不可预测性。2.密钥存储技术:采用硬件安全模块(HSM)等安全设备存储密钥,确保密钥的保密性和可用性。密钥分发和更新的机制1.密钥分发机制:采用安全的密钥分发协议,如TLS协议,确保密钥分发的安全性和可靠性。2.密钥更新机制:定期更新密钥,采用逐步滚动更新的方式,确保新旧密钥的平滑过渡。密钥生成和存储的技术解密算法与密钥的管理密钥审计和备份的策略1.密钥审计策略:对密钥的使用情况进行审计和监控,确保密钥的合规性和可追溯性。2.密钥备份策略:采用可靠的备份方式备份密钥,确保密钥的可恢复性和灾难恢复能力。未来趋势和前沿技术1.量子计算对解密算法的影响:量子计算的发展将对现有的解密算法产生挑战,需要研究和开发抗量子攻击的解密算法。2.区块链技术在密钥管理中的应用:区块链技术的去中心化和分布式特点为密钥管理提供了新的思路和方法。数据加密的安全性问题数据加密与解密技术数据加密的安全性问题数据加密的安全性问题1.数据泄露风险:数据加密的强度和算法选择直接影响数据的安全性。若加密方法较弱或密钥被破解,可能导致数据泄露。2.密钥管理问题:密钥的生成、存储、分发和更新是数据加密的重要环节。密钥的泄露或丢失可能导致数据的安全性受到威胁。3.加密性能与效率的平衡:高强度的加密算法可能会影响数据的处理性能和传输效率。因此,需要在安全性和性能之间寻求平衡。加密算法的安全性1.算法的强度和安全性:选择经过广泛验证和认可的加密算法,确保其强度和安全性。2.算法的更新和维护:定期更新和维护加密算法,以适应不断变化的安全环境和新的攻击手段。数据加密的安全性问题密钥管理的安全性1.密钥的生成和存储:使用安全的随机数生成器生成密钥,并采用加密存储方式确保密钥的安全。2.密钥的分发和更新:建立安全的密钥分发机制,确保只有授权用户可以访问密钥。定期更新密钥,增加破解难度。以上内容仅供参考,具体情况还需根据实际环境和需求进行调整和优化。未来加密技术的发展趋势数据加密与解密技术未来加密技术的发展趋势量子加密技术的发展1.量子加密技术利用量子力学的原理,提供更强的安全保障,将成为未来加密技术的重要发展方向。2.随着量子计算机的发展,传统的加密技术可能面临被破解的风险,量子加密技术的需求将会增加。3.各国政府和企业在量子加密技术的研发和应用上加大投入,推动量子加密技术的快速发展。同态加密技术的应用1.同态加密技术允许在不解密的情况下进行计算,保障数据隐

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论